Lawrence Dallaglio is embarking upon a 2,800km cycle through all of the RBS 6 Nations countries in a bid to raise over £1million for charity. The Dallaglio Cycle Slam, which commenced in Rome on 12th February, is taking place over the course of a month and will take in all of the international rugby stadia along the way, finishing in Edinburgh.
The proceeds from the gruelling trip will be split equally between Sport Relief and the Dallaglio Foundation, which the former England Rugby star founded and whose beneficiaries include Cancer Research, DebRA, Leukaemia and Lymphoma Research, Help for Heroes and the RPA Benevolent Fund.
Dallaglio said: “I’ve been training for this for a long time and it is a relief to finally get started. Since I hung up my international boots, I have had to watch the 6 nations wishing I was still on the pitch. This is my own new way of taking on Europe and I’m sure it will hurt just as much.”
Over two hundred and fifty other cyclists will join Dallaglio en route, including former footballers Lee Dixon and Les Ferdinand, who will both take part in the first leg, riding from Rome to San Remo. Former QPR, Newcastle and Tottenham legend Ferdinand said: “I commend everyone who is taking part and I hope people will support us as the money we raise can really make a difference.”
The route is split into five stages, each of which passing through an RBS 6 Nations country. From Rome and the Stadio Flaminio, the group will cycle through France to the Stade de France and then across the Channel to the home of English Rugby at Twickenham. They will then visit the Millennium Stadium in Cardiff and Dublin’s Croke Park before heading to Murrayfield in time to watch England and Scotland battle over the Calcutta cup on 13th March.
This challenge is the latest in a long line of projects the Dallaglio Foundation has been working towards in its inaugural year. Launched after the passing of Lawrence’s mother Eileen, who lost her battle with cancer, the Dallaglio Foundation has already raised over £600,000 for Cancer Research UK.
Key dates:
12 February 2010 – depart from the Stadio Flaminio, Rome
22 February 2010 – arrive in Paris
26 February 2010 – Cycle through London and arrive at Twickenham
02 March 2010 – arrive in Cardiff
06 March 2010 – arrive in Dublin
08 March 2010 – arrive in Belfast
12 March 2010 – arrive in Edinburgh and final day of Dallaglio Cycle Slam
